How to Winterize a 2017 Honda CRF230F
As the colder months approach, it's essential to prepare your 2017 Honda CRF230F for winter storage. Proper winterization ensures that your dirt bike remains in top condition and is ready to hit the trails when the weather warms up. 1. Clean Your Bike Thoroughly
Start by giving your CRF230F a thorough wash. Remove all dirt, mud, and debris from the bike. Pay special attention to the undercarriage and hard-to-reach areas. A clean bike prevents corrosion and makes it easier to spot any potential issues.
2. Change the Oil & Filter
Old oil can contain contaminants that may damage your engine over time. Drain the old oil and replace it with fresh oil. Don't forget to change the oil filter as well. This step is crucial for maintaining engine health during the off-season.
3. Stabilize the Fuel
Add a fuel stabilizer to the gas tank to prevent the fuel from breaking down and causing issues in the carburetor. Run the engine for a few minutes to ensure the stabilizer circulates throughout the system.
4. Remove & Store the Battery
Disconnect the battery and store it in a cool, dry place. Consider using a battery tender to keep it charged and ready for use when spring arrives.
5. Check & Lubricate Moving Parts
Inspect and lubricate all moving parts, including the chain, cables, and pivot points. This prevents rust and ensures smooth operation when you take your bike out of storage.
6. Protect the Tires
Inflate the tires to the recommended pressure and consider placing the bike on a stand to prevent flat spots. If a stand isn't available, rotate the tires periodically to distribute weight evenly.
7. Cover Your Bike
Invest in a high-quality cover to protect your CRF230F from dust, moisture, and pests. A cover will also shield the bike from UV damage if stored in a location with sunlight exposure.
